Farm gate — Emissions per capita in Malta
Malta: Farm gate — Emissions per capita was 0.3 t CO2eq/cap in 2023. ▼ Falling
Farm gate — Emissions per capita in Malta, 1990–2023
Source: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ations. Measured in t CO2eq/cap.
Analysis
Malta recorded 0.3 t CO2eq/cap for farm gate — emissions per capita in 2023.
That represents a change of up 11.1% over ten years.
Over the whole period, farm gate — emissions per capita in Malta peaked at 0.38 t CO2eq/cap in 1992 and was at its lowest, 0.24 t CO2eq/cap, in 2017.
Malta ranks 168th of 209 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 34 years of available data.

About this data
The FAOSTAT domain on Emissions indicators disseminates indicators on sectoral shares of total national gre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ions as well as three indicators of emissions intensity: per capita emissions; emissions per value of agricultural production; and emissions per area of agricultural land.
